Hunchback of Notre Dame Bestseller After Fire

By April 22, 2019News, The Classics

The fire at the 850-year-old Notre-Dame Cathedral last week shocked the world, and our love affair with this old church is partly fuelled by Victor Hugo’s classic novel. The book, first published in March 1831 created a revival of love for the iconic building and the novel, and the following adaptations is much of the reason the Notre-Dame is so well known.

And now, Victor Hugo’s classic novel, The Hunchback of Notre-Dame, known in French simply as Notre-Dame de Paris is at the top of Amazon’s bestseller list after a flurry of sales after the devastating fire. On Thursday morning there were four separate editions in Amazon’s top ten list, putting the novel at number 1, 3, 4, and 10 on the top ten list.

Other books such as the many books about the building’s history are also seeing a spike in sales, as the dreadful fire sparks interest in the building across France, and the world.

Since the blaze last Monday more than €800 million has been raised to help rebuild the Gothic cathedral that has stood in France for the last 800 years. While the Notre-Dame is a catholic church, it’s so much more than that and is the most visited building in Paris.

Some French booksellers are also reporting an increase in sales and are also calling for publishers of Victor Hugo’s book to make a donation to the fund. Disney, which created one of the best known adaptations of the book has now pledged $5 million to the fund too.
